The following Victoria Crosses are held by the Royal Navy Museum | |||
Rank | First Name | Last Name | Royal Naval Museum |
Mahdi Rebellion, Sudan ( 1884 ) | |||
Admiral of the Fleet | Sir Arthur | WILSON | Royal Navy ( Naval Brigade ) |
First World War ( 1914 - 1918 ) | |||
Captain | Harold | AUTEN | Royal Navy - ( HMS 'Stock Force' ) |
Admiral | Sir Victor | CRUTCHLEY ( loan ) | Royal Navy - ( HMS 'Vindictive' ) |
Second World War ( 1939 - 1945 ) | |||
Leading Seaman | Jack Foreman | MANTLE ( loan ) | Royal Navy - ( HMS 'Foylebank' ) |
Location of other Royal Naval VCs | |||
Rank | First Name | Last Name | Location |
Crimean War ( 1854-56 ) | |||
Captain | Cecil William | BUCKLEY | HM The Queen's Collection |
Captain | Hugh Talbot | BURGOYNE | Not publicly held |
Rear Admiral | John | BYTHESEA | Lord Ashcroft Gallery, Imperial War Museum |
Admiral | Sir John | COMMERELL | Lord Ashcroft Gallery, Imperial War Museum |
Boatswain | Henry | COOPER | Lord Ashcroft Gallery, Imperial War Museum |
Boatswain's Mate | Henry | CURTIS | Lord Ashcroft Gallery, Imperial War Museum |
Lieutenant | Edward St John | DANIEL | Lord Ashcroft Gallery, Imperial War Museum |
Captain | George Fiott | DAY | Sheesh Mahal Museum, Patiala, India |
Captain of the Afterguard |
James | GORMAN | Lord Ashcroft Gallery, Imperial War Museum |
Vice Admiral | Sir William | HEWETT | National Maritime Museum, Greenwich |
Captain of the Mast | George | INGOUVILLE | Jersey Maritime Museum |
Seaman | William | JOHNSTONE | Museum of Natural History, Los Angeles |
Chief Boatswain | Joseph | KELLAWAY | VC withdrawn from a spink auction on 8 December 2020 |
Rear Admiral | Charles Davis | LUCAS | National Maritime Museum, Greenwich |
Captain | Sir William | PEEL | National Maritime Museum, Greenwich |
Rear Admiral | Henry James | RABY | Lord Ashcroft Gallery, Imperial War Museum |
Captain Foretop | Thomas | REEVES | Lord Ashcroft Gallery, Imperial War Museum |
Chief Officer | William Thomas | RICKARD | Lord Ashcroft Galllery, Imperial War Museum |
Gunner | John | ROBARTS | Not publicly held |
Petty Officer | Mark | SCHOLEFIELD | Lord Ashcroft Gallery, Imperial War Museum |
Boatswain | John | SHEPPARD | National Maritime Museum, Greenwich |
Ch Boatswain's Mate | John | SULLIVAN | Not publicly held |
Captain of the Foretop |
John | TAYLOR | Sheesh Mahal Museum, Patiala, India |
Seaman | Joseph | TREWAVAS | Penlee House Museum, Penzance |
Indian Mutiny ( 1857-58 ) | |||
Petty Officer | William | HALL | Nova Scotia Museum, Halifax |
Boatswain Mate | John | HARRISON | National Maritime Museum, Greenwich |
Midshipman | Arthur | MAYO | Not publicly held |
Able Seaman | Edward | ROBINSON | National Maritime Museum, Greenwich |
Admiral | Sir Nowell | SALMON | Lord Ashcroft Gallery, Imperial War Museum |
Captain | Thomas James | YOUNG | National Maritime Museum, Greenwich |
Second China War ( 1857-60 ) | |||
Quartermaster | George | HINCKLEY | Not publicly held |
New Zealand ( 1860-66 ) | |||
Captain of the Foretop |
Samuel | MITCHELL | West Coast Museum, Hokitika, New Zealand |
Quartermaster | William | ODGERS | Sheesh Mahal Museum, Patiala, India |
Japan ( 1864 ) | |||
Midshipman | Duncan Gordon | BOYES | Lord Ashcroft Gallery, Imperial War Museum |
Captain of the Afterguard |
Thomas | PRIDE | National Maritime Museum, Greenwich |
Ordinary Seaman | William Henry | SEELEY | Not publicly held |
Egypt ( 1882-89 ) | |||
Chief Gunner | Israel | HARDING | Lord Ashcroft Gallery, Imperial War Museum |
Crete ( 1898 ) | |||
Staff Surgeon | William Job | MAILLARD | Lord Ashcroft Gallery, Imperial War Museum |
China ( 1900 ) | |||
Commander | Basil John | GUY | Lord Ashcroft Gallery, Imperial War Museum |
First World War ( 1914-18 ) | |||
Major General | Daniel Marcus | BEAK | Lord Ashcroft Gallery, Imperial War Museum |
Rear Admiral | Hon Edward | BINGHAM | North Down Heritage Centre, Northern Ireland |
Captain | Charles George | BONNER | Not publicly held |
Lt Commander | Roland | BOURKE | National Archives of Canada, Ottawa |
Lt Commander | George Nicholson | BRADFORD | Lord Ashcroft Gallery, Imperial War Museum |
Vice Admiral | Gordon | CAMPBELL | Not publicly held |
Ordinary Seaman | John Henry | CARLESS | Walsall Council, West Midlands |
Vice Admiral | Alfred Francis | CARPENTER | Imperial War Museum, Lord Ashcroft Gallery |
Lt Commander | Edgar Christopher | COOKSON | Not publicly held |
Boy ( 1st Class ) | John Travers | CORNWELL | Imperial War Museum, Lord Ashcroft Gallery |
Lt Commander | Charles Henry | COWLEY | Sold at Noonan's auction 11 March 2025 |
Skipper | Thomas | CRISP | Waveney District Council, Lowestoft, Suffolk |
Lt Commander | Percy Thompson | DEAN | Lord Ashcroft Gallery, Imperial War Museum |
Lieutenant | George Leslie | DREWRY | Imperial War Museum, Lord Ashcroft Gallery |
Lt Commander | Geoffrey Heneage | DRUMMOND | Lord Ashcroft Gallery, Imperial War Museum |
Lieutenant | Humphrey Osbaldston | FIRMAN | York Castle Museum |
Lt Commander | Arthur Leyland | HARRISON | Britannia RN College, Dartmmouth |
Commander | Loftus William | JONES | Lord Ashcroft Gallery, Imperial War Museum |
Captain | Wilfred St Aubyn | MALLESON | Lord Ashcroft Gallery, Imperial War Museum |
Seaman | Alfed Edward | MCKENZIE | Imperial War Museum, Lord Ashcroft Gallery |
Captain | Frederick Daniel | PARSLOW | Not publicly held |
Chief Petty Officer | Ernest Herbert | PITCHER | Lord Ashcroft Gallery, Imperial War Museum |
Chief Petty Officer | George | PROWSE | Lord Ashcroft Gallery, Imperial War Museum |
Captain | Henry Peel | RITCHIE | Not publicly held |
Rear Admiral | Eric Gascoigne | ROBINSON | Not publicly held |
Petty Officer | George McKenzie | SAMSON | Lord Ashcroft Gallery, Imperial War Museum |
Lt Commander | William Edward | SANDERS | Auckland Museum, Auckland |
Captain | Archibald Bissett | SMITH | P & O Heritage Collection, London |
Captain | Ronald Neil | STUART | National Maritime Museum, Greenwich |
Sub Lieutenant | Arthur Walderne | TISDALL | Not publicly held |
Captain | Edward | UNWIN | Imperial War Museum, Lord Ashcroft Gallery |
Chief Skipper | Joseph | WATT | Lord Ashcroft Gallery, Imperial War Museum |
Seaman | William | WILLIAMS | National Museum of Wales, Cardiff |
Able Seaman | William Charles | WILLIAMS | Lord Ashcroft Gallery, Imperial War Museum |
Kronstadt Harbour, North Russia ( 1919 ) | |||
Captain | Augustus Willington | AGAR | Imperial War Museum, Lord Ashcroft Gallery |
Rear Admiral | Claude Congreve | DOBSON | National Maritime Museum, Greenwich |
Commander | Gordon Charles | STEELE | Trinity House, London |
Second World War ( 1939-45 ) | |||
Captain | Stephen Halden | BEATTIE | Imperial War Museum, Lord Ashcroft Gallery |
Captain | Edward Stephen | FEGEN | Not publicly held ( HM AMC 'Jervis Bay' ) |
Captain | Frederick Thornton | PETERS | Lord Ashcroft Gallery, Imperial War Museum |
Lt Commander | Gerard Broadmead | ROOPE | Not publicly held ( HMS 'Glowworm' ) |
Captain | Robert Edward | RYDER | Imperial War Museum, Lord Ashcroft Gallery |
Able Seaman | William Alfred | SAVAGE | National Maritime Museum, Greenwich |
Petty Officer | Alfred Edward | SEPHTON | VC stolen from Coventry Cathedral in 1990 |
Rear Admiral | Rupert St Vincent | SHERBROOKE | Not publicly held ( HMS 'Onslow' ) |
Captain | Richard Been | STANNARD | Not publicly held ( HMS 'Arab' ) |
Captain | Bernard Armitage | WARBURTON-LEE | Not publicly held ( HMS 'Hardy' ) |
Lieutenant | Thomas | WILKINSON | Not publicly held ( HMS 'Li Wo' ) |
